Job description


Manager, Business Operations & Services




A Brief Overview
Responsible for planning, directing and evaluating all related business functions for Perioperative Services to support overall corporate financial strategies. Prepares and interprets budget data, financial analysis and business plans. Coordinates and manages the computer information systems for Perioperative Services.

What you will do
  • Apprises VP, of Operations of all activities, pertinent changes in internal/external market, threats and opportunities in a timely and anticipatory manner and presents action plans for immediate implementation/approval.
  • Coordinates and implements business functions, operational and strategic plans to support overall corporate financial strategies and in compliance with accounting policies and practices.
  • Manages the maintenance of computerized information systems to ensure accurate data is entered, recorded and generated.
  • Manages business and appointment offices. Perioperative Services achieves its objectives for ease of patient access and express registration.
  • Implements systems for analyzing, monitoring and reporting financial data and performance indicators such as productivity, services utilized, patient encounters and patient charges to provide overview of operations to Vice President.
  • Coordinates and integrates activities between Perioperative Services and other departments to maximize overall effectiveness.
  • Evaluates the viability and monitors performance of proposed/existing contract arrangements.
  • Maintains a current awareness of reimbursement requirements and ensure compliance to maximize accounts receivables for services provided to patient.
  • Implements systems measurements to monitor effectiveness of operations and services. Recommends/implements changes as needed to improve services or efficiency in operations.
  • Compiles, prepares and reconciles financial reports and analysis. Generates routing and special reports as directed by Vice President. Assists Vice President in preparation and report of yearly budget.
  • Maintains, develops and motivates staff to ensure that a competent, productive and customer responsive staff exists at all times.

Qualifications
  • Bachelor's Degree Business, Finance or related area. Required
  • Master's Degree Preferred
  • Minimum 3 years experience progressive business management experience in a Health Care Administration. Required
  • At least 2 years experience in doctors office/hospital working with insurance. Preferred
